What is Statistical Process Control (SPC) and Why Is It Vital?

Statistical Process Control is a methodology employed to monitor and control processes through statistical techniques, ensuring processes perform at their highest efficiency and quality. At its core, SPC utilizes tools such as control charts to track process variation over time, distinguish between common cause variation and special cause variation, and help leaders decide when corrective actions are needed.

Deepening Your Understanding of SPC for the CMQ/OE Exam

When preparing for the CMQ/OE exam, understanding the different types of variations is foundational. Common cause variation arises naturally within a stable process, reflecting inherent process fluctuations. Conversely, special cause variation indicates an unusual event or specific source influencing the process that requires investigation and correction. Differentiating these is critical because it guides appropriate management action—whether to adjust the process or implement systemic changes.

Control charts are the primary tools in SPC used to monitor these variations. By plotting data points over time against control limits, a manager can observe whether the process is in control or if any signals point to out-of-control conditions. These signals might include points beyond control limits, runs of points on one side of the centerline, or predictable trending patterns. Candidates must not only be able to identify these indicators but also expertly explain their significance and implications.

Understanding run charts, process capability indices, and how to interpret them also forms part of this topic’s coverage in the CMQ/OE exam. Mastery means candidates can apply these tools to analyze process stability and capability, key in making data-driven decisions that enhance organizational excellence.

Real-life example from quality management practice

Consider a manufacturing organization facing frequent defects in an assembly line. The Certified Manager of Quality/Organizational Excellence leads the deployment of SPC by implementing control charts to monitor critical parameters like torque of screws and alignment accuracy. Over a few weeks, the control chart reveals several points falling outside the upper control limit, indicating special cause variation.

The manager initiates a cross-functional investigation that uncovers equipment calibration issues causing the anomalies. After recalibrating machines and updating maintenance schedules, the process stabilizes with data points consistently within control limits. This example highlights how SPC empowers managers to detect issues early, apply corrective action effectively, and achieve sustainable improvements aligned with strategic quality objectives.

Question 1: What is the purpose of Statistical Process Control (SPC) in quality management?

  • A) To increase customer complaints
  • B) To monitor and control process variation over time
  • C) To make processes more complex
  • D) To ignore out-of-control signals

Correct answer: B

Explanation: SPC is used to monitor and control process variations through the use of control charts and statistical methods to ensure a stable and capable process.

Question 2: In SPC, what does common cause variation represent?

  • A) Unusual process disturbances needing immediate correction
  • B) Natural fluctuations inherent in a process
  • C) Data points outside control limits
  • D) Process errors caused by operator mistakes only

Correct answer: B

Explanation: Common cause variation is the natural, inherent variation present in any process and indicates a process is stable when only this variation is present.

Question 3: Which of the following is a signal indicating a process may be out of control on a control chart?

  • A) All points fall randomly within control limits
  • B) One point falls outside the control limits
  • C) Data points appear in a random pattern near the center line
  • D) Process outputs remain consistent without variation

Correct answer: B

Explanation: A point outside the control limits is a classic signal of special cause variation, indicating the process may be out of control and warrants further investigation.
